In 1993 Cummings
Properties Marlborough, Inc. purchased the entire campus
of the former Madonna Hall School for Girls from the Sisters
of the Good Shepherd. New
Horizons Continuing Care Retirement Community (CCRC) opened
in 1994. The facility was completely renovated and substantially
enlarged, adding many special features and amenities to foster
convenience, comfort, and aesthetic appeal.

The Meadows apartments, consisting
of two brand new four-story buildings and three smaller buildings,
with a total of 154 oversized apartments for fully independent
seniors, opened in 2002. Unlike most similar size buildings,
which tend to be wood-framed construction, the two larger
Meadows buildings are both steel-framed, with all poured-concrete
floors. Most of the remaining New Horizons buildings have
completely fireproof poured-concrete construction throughout,
including their roofs. All buildings are fully sprinklered
as well.

This delightful Massachusetts
retirement community , which first opened in September, 1994,
is affiliated with the highly successful Cummings Properties
organization of Woburn, Massachusetts. The entire campus is
owned by Cummings Foundation, Inc., a private operating foundation
with a charitable mission.

The
Meadows' developer, Cummings Properties, LLC of Woburn, is
no stranger to the concept of "building what people want."
For the past 30 years, the family-owned firm has grown to
own and operate nearly eight million square feet of office
and residential real estate in 10 communities north of Boston.
What's more, officials report that the firm has been debt-free
for nearly a decade.
Twelve years ago the company
purchased the former Choate Memorial Hospital in Woburn, and
created not-for-profit New Horizons at Choate. The upscale
125-resident retirement community has been lauded by state
officials as a model for assisted living. The firm also built
and managed Place Lane Condominium, a 149-unit luxury condo
building in Woburn.
